WebThe well tapped into the water table which supplied the swamp. To make access to the well more convenient the height of the well was raised to the level of the bottom of the foundation. A mound of earth with flat terrace topped was built around the well. This was common practice in the 19th century. This another example of a modified well.

A brick-lined well is a hand-dug water well whose walls are lined with bricks, sometimes called " Dutch bricks " if they are trapezoidal or made on site. The technique is ancient, but is still appropriate in developing countries where labor costs are low and material costs are high. fitzgeraldjimmy78 yahoo.comWebMar 13, 2024 · Place a container in the center.
